My Buying Guides on Bandage Spray Bottle For Horse
When it comes to caring for my horse, having the right tools can make all the difference. One essential item I’ve found invaluable is a bandage spray bottle designed specifically for horses. Here’s what I’ve learned through experience to help you choose the best one for your needs.
Why I Use a Bandage Spray Bottle for My Horse
Bandage spray bottles are perfect for applying wound care solutions, antiseptics, or soothing sprays evenly over a horse’s injured area. They help me avoid direct contact with wounds and make the application quicker and less stressful for my horse.
Key Features I Look For
- Spray Mechanism: I prefer a fine mist spray because it covers a larger area gently, which is less irritating to my horse. Some bottles come with adjustable nozzles, which I find very handy.
- Durability: Since horses can be rough and the barn environment is tough, I choose bottles made from sturdy, thick plastic that doesn’t crack easily.
- Capacity: Depending on how often I treat my horse, I pick a size that fits my routine—usually between 8 to 16 ounces. This size is easy to handle and refill.
- Ease of Use: A comfortable grip and a smooth trigger action are important to me, especially when I need to apply sprays quickly and with one hand.
- Material Safety: I make sure the bottle is made from non-toxic, BPA-free materials since it will hold medicinal liquids.
Additional Tips from My Experience
- Cleaning: I always check if the bottle can be easily taken apart for cleaning. Residue buildup can clog the nozzle or contaminate the spray.
- Portability: If I’m traveling to shows or trail rides, I prefer a compact, leak-proof bottle that fits in my grooming kit.
- Multi-purpose Use: Some bottles come labeled for use with specific solutions, but I like versatile ones that can handle different liquids like fly sprays, wound cleansers, or moisturizers.
- Price vs. Quality: I’ve learned that investing a little more upfront saves me from frequent replacements. Quality matters when it comes to reliable performance.
How I Apply Bandage Spray Properly
Before spraying, I always clean the wound gently and remove old bandages carefully. Holding the bottle about 6-8 inches away, I spray evenly to cover the area without soaking it excessively. After spraying, I let the area air dry before applying a new bandage. This routine keeps my horse comfortable and promotes faster healing.
